Parisienne Potatoes

Tara Noland
Parisienne potatoes is a potato side dish that is super easy but packed with flavor.

Prep Time 5 minutes
Cook Time 20 minutes
Total Time 25 minutes
Course Side Dishes
Cuisine French
Servings 6 Servings
Calories 152 kcal

Ingredients
 

  • 4 cups Parisienne potatoes
  • 2 Tbsp. each of butter
  • 2 tsp olive oil
  • 1-2 springs rosemary chopped
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ions
 

  • Heat oil and butter over medium heat in a large saute pan until it is hot and just starting to brown.
  • Add the potatoes, let them sit for a moment to brown, and then every minute or so give the pan a shake turning the balls over. This will let them brown evenly. 
  • After about 10 min. into cooking add the rosemary and continue to cook until the potatoes are tender inside, about another 5-10 min.
  • Remove from heat and season with salt and pepper.
  • Serve immediately.
